In the general theory of relativity the active mass M of a static source can be written exactly as an integral over a certain linear combination of the diagonal components of the stress-energy tensor. Two corresponding integrals are found within the framework of the Brans--Dicke theory (Phys. Rev.; 124: 925(1961)) which give the values of those two constants characterizing the source which alone enter into the metric tensor at points sufficiently remote from the source. After dealing with some concomitant results it is shown that the Brans-- Dicke equations do not admit everywhere regular, static, asymptotically flat vacuum solutions. (auth)
